mirror of
https://github.com/munin-monitoring/contrib.git
synced 2025-07-21 18:41:03 +00:00
Reduce number of categories
smstools -> other (smstools) sourceds -> games (sourceds) squeezebox -> radio (squeezebox) syslog -> system (syslog) ultramonkey-l7 -> loadbalancer (ultramonkey-l7) moved directory jmx up to level 1 in hierarchy
This commit is contained in:
parent
63351ab535
commit
eb100e33a9
20 changed files with 10 additions and 10 deletions
22
plugins/jmx/examples/java/java_cpu.conf
Normal file
22
plugins/jmx/examples/java/java_cpu.conf
Normal file
|
@ -0,0 +1,22 @@
|
|||
graph_args --upper-limit 100 -l 0
|
||||
graph_scale no
|
||||
graph_title CPU Usage
|
||||
graph_vlabel 1000* CPU time %
|
||||
graph_category Java
|
||||
graph_order java_cpu_time java_cpu_user_time
|
||||
|
||||
java_cpu_time.label cpu
|
||||
java_cpu_time.jmxObjectName java.lang:type=Threading
|
||||
java_cpu_time.jmxAttributeName CurrentThreadCpuTime
|
||||
java_cpu_time.type DERIVE
|
||||
java_cpu_time.min 0
|
||||
java_cpu_time.graph yes
|
||||
java_cpu_time.cdef java_cpu_time,3000000,/
|
||||
|
||||
java_cpu_user_time.label user
|
||||
java_cpu_user_time.jmxObjectName java.lang:type=Threading
|
||||
java_cpu_user_time.jmxAttributeName CurrentThreadUserTime
|
||||
java_cpu_user_time.type DERIVE
|
||||
java_cpu_user_time.min 0
|
||||
java_cpu_user_time.graph yes
|
||||
java_cpu_user_time.cdef java_cpu_user_time,3000000,/
|
46
plugins/jmx/examples/java/java_process_memory.conf
Normal file
46
plugins/jmx/examples/java/java_process_memory.conf
Normal file
|
@ -0,0 +1,46 @@
|
|||
graph_title Process Memory
|
||||
graph_vlabel Bytes
|
||||
graph_category Java
|
||||
graph_order java_memory_nonheap_committed java_memory_nonheap_max java_memory_nonheap_used java_memory_heap_committed java_memory_heap_max java_memory_heap_used os_memory_physical os_memory_vm
|
||||
|
||||
java_memory_nonheap_committed.label non-heap committed
|
||||
java_memory_nonheap_committed.jmxObjectName java.lang:type=Memory
|
||||
java_memory_nonheap_committed.jmxAttributeName NonHeapMemoryUsage
|
||||
java_memory_nonheap_committed.jmxAttributeKey committed
|
||||
|
||||
java_memory_nonheap_max.label non-heap max
|
||||
java_memory_nonheap_max.jmxObjectName java.lang:type=Memory
|
||||
java_memory_nonheap_max.jmxAttributeName NonHeapMemoryUsage
|
||||
java_memory_nonheap_max.jmxAttributeKey max
|
||||
|
||||
java_memory_nonheap_used.label non-heap used
|
||||
java_memory_nonheap_used.jmxObjectName java.lang:type=Memory
|
||||
java_memory_nonheap_used.jmxAttributeName NonHeapMemoryUsage
|
||||
java_memory_nonheap_used.jmxAttributeKey used
|
||||
|
||||
java_memory_heap_committed.label heap committed
|
||||
java_memory_heap_committed.jmxObjectName java.lang:type=Memory
|
||||
java_memory_heap_committed.jmxAttributeName HeapMemoryUsage
|
||||
java_memory_heap_committed.jmxAttributeKey committed
|
||||
|
||||
java_memory_heap_max.label heap max
|
||||
java_memory_heap_max.jmxObjectName java.lang:type=Memory
|
||||
java_memory_heap_max.jmxAttributeName HeapMemoryUsage
|
||||
java_memory_heap_max.jmxAttributeKey max
|
||||
|
||||
java_memory_heap_used.label heap used
|
||||
java_memory_heap_used.jmxObjectName java.lang:type=Memory
|
||||
java_memory_heap_used.jmxAttributeName HeapMemoryUsage
|
||||
java_memory_heap_used.jmxAttributeKey used
|
||||
|
||||
os_memory_physical.label os free mem
|
||||
os_memory_physical.jmxObjectName java.lang:type=OperatingSystem
|
||||
os_memory_physical.jmxAttributeName FreePhysicalMemorySize
|
||||
os_memory_physical.graph no
|
||||
|
||||
os_memory_vm.label os vmem committed
|
||||
os_memory_vm.jmxObjectName java.lang:type=OperatingSystem
|
||||
os_memory_vm.jmxAttributeName CommittedVirtualMemorySize
|
||||
os_memory_vm.graph no
|
||||
|
||||
|
14
plugins/jmx/examples/java/java_threads.conf
Normal file
14
plugins/jmx/examples/java/java_threads.conf
Normal file
|
@ -0,0 +1,14 @@
|
|||
graph_title Thread Count
|
||||
graph_vlabel Thread Count
|
||||
graph_category Java
|
||||
graph_order java_thread_count java_thread_count_peak
|
||||
|
||||
java_thread_count.label count
|
||||
java_thread_count.jmxObjectName java.lang:type=Threading
|
||||
java_thread_count.jmxAttributeName ThreadCount
|
||||
|
||||
java_thread_count_peak.label peak
|
||||
java_thread_count_peak.jmxObjectName java.lang:type=Threading
|
||||
java_thread_count_peak.jmxAttributeName PeakThreadCount
|
||||
|
||||
|
16
plugins/jmx/examples/tomcat/catalina_requests.conf
Normal file
16
plugins/jmx/examples/tomcat/catalina_requests.conf
Normal file
|
@ -0,0 +1,16 @@
|
|||
graph_title Requests Per Second
|
||||
graph_vlabel requests per second
|
||||
graph_category Tomcat
|
||||
graph_order catalina_request_count catalina_error_count
|
||||
|
||||
catalina_request_count.label requests
|
||||
catalina_request_count.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_request_count.jmxAttributeName requestCount
|
||||
catalina_request_count.type DERIVE
|
||||
catalina_request_count.min 0
|
||||
|
||||
catalina_error_count.label errors
|
||||
catalina_error_count.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_error_count.jmxAttributeName errorCount
|
||||
catalina_error_count.type DERIVE
|
||||
catalina_error_count.min 0
|
12
plugins/jmx/examples/tomcat/catalina_threads.conf
Normal file
12
plugins/jmx/examples/tomcat/catalina_threads.conf
Normal file
|
@ -0,0 +1,12 @@
|
|||
graph_title Thread Count
|
||||
graph_vlabel Thread Count
|
||||
graph_category Tomcat
|
||||
graph_order catalina_threads_count catalina_threads_busy
|
||||
|
||||
catalina_threads_busy.label busy
|
||||
catalina_threads_busy.jmxObjectName Catalina:name=http-8080,type=ThreadPool
|
||||
catalina_threads_busy.jmxAttributeName currentThreadsBusy
|
||||
|
||||
catalina_threads_count.label current
|
||||
catalina_threads_count.jmxObjectName Catalina:name=http-8080,type=ThreadPool
|
||||
catalina_threads_count.jmxAttributeName currentThreadCount
|
32
plugins/jmx/examples/tomcat/catalina_times.conf
Normal file
32
plugins/jmx/examples/tomcat/catalina_times.conf
Normal file
|
@ -0,0 +1,32 @@
|
|||
graph_title Response Time
|
||||
graph_vlabel Time, ms
|
||||
graph_category Rules Engine
|
||||
graph_args --upper-limit 100 -l 0
|
||||
graph_scale no
|
||||
graph_category Tomcat
|
||||
graph_order catalina_request_count catalina_max_time catalina_proc_time catalina_proc_tpr
|
||||
|
||||
catalina_request_count.label requests
|
||||
catalina_request_count.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_request_count.jmxAttributeName requestCount
|
||||
catalina_request_count.graph no
|
||||
catalina_request_count.type DERIVE
|
||||
catalina_request_count.min 0
|
||||
|
||||
catalina_proc_time.label time
|
||||
catalina_proc_time.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_proc_time.jmxAttributeName processingTime
|
||||
catalina_proc_time.type DERIVE
|
||||
catalina_proc_time.min 0
|
||||
catalina_proc_time.graph no
|
||||
|
||||
catalina_proc_tpr.label avg
|
||||
catalina_proc_tpr.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_proc_tpr.jmxAttributeName processingTime
|
||||
catalina_proc_tpr.cdef catalina_request_count,0,EQ,0,catalina_proc_time,catalina_request_count,/,IF
|
||||
|
||||
catalina_max_time.label peak
|
||||
catalina_max_time.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_max_time.jmxAttributeName maxTime
|
||||
|
||||
|
18
plugins/jmx/examples/tomcat/catalina_traffic.conf
Normal file
18
plugins/jmx/examples/tomcat/catalina_traffic.conf
Normal file
|
@ -0,0 +1,18 @@
|
|||
graph_title Traffic
|
||||
graph_vlabel Bytes rec(-)/sent(+) per second
|
||||
graph_category Tomcat
|
||||
graph_order catalina_bytes_received catalina_bytes_sent
|
||||
|
||||
catalina_bytes_sent.label bps
|
||||
catalina_bytes_sent.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_bytes_sent.jmxAttributeName bytesSent
|
||||
catalina_bytes_sent.type DERIVE
|
||||
catalina_bytes_sent.min 0
|
||||
catalina_bytes_sent.negative catalina_bytes_received
|
||||
|
||||
catalina_bytes_received.label received
|
||||
catalina_bytes_received.jmxObjectName Catalina:name=http-8080,type=GlobalRequestProcessor
|
||||
catalina_bytes_received.jmxAttributeName bytesReceived
|
||||
catalina_bytes_received.type DERIVE
|
||||
catalina_bytes_received.min 0
|
||||
catalina_bytes_received.graph no
|
Loading…
Add table
Add a link
Reference in a new issue